Episode #13 of The Real Finds Podcast delves into the intricacies of investing in residential assisted living with special guest, Isabel Guarino, COO at Residential Assisted Living Academy. Isabel, an expert in senior care home investment and business education, offers a comprehensive perspective on the subject matter.
Throughout this enlightening conversation, Gordon and Isabel explore industry trends and best practices, effective business systems for residential assisted living, and how to consistently attract and retain high-quality talent. They also discuss the concept of the ‘Silver Tsunami’ – a term often used to describe the anticipated increase in the senior population as baby boomers age – and the opportunities this demographic shift presents for the residential assisted living sector.
